Before Ground Work begins

Three hard gates

Gate 1

Advance payment received

The first invoice is cleared before day one is scheduled. No exceptions, no partial starts.

Gate 2

All platform accesses confirmed

Social accounts, ad accounts, analytics, and the website — tested by us, not promised by email.

Gate 3

Client contacts in hand

One decision-maker and one day-to-day contact, named in writing. Work routes through them only.

Ground Work duration

How long research takes, by tier

These are working days, counted from the day the third gate clears. A Momentum engagement runs fourteen days of Ground Work; Ignite runs seven; Dominance runs twenty-one. Nothing ships before they close.

The operating system

Eight stages, each with a deliverable

  1. 01ResearchA bound dossier: buyer interviews, competitor teardown, and listening notes.
  2. 02PositioningOne sentence the whole company can repeat, agreed and signed off by you.
  3. 03Message hierarchyThe three claims we will make, in order, with the proof for each.
  4. 04Channel planTwo channels chosen on evidence — the rest dropped, in writing.
  5. 05Content systemPillars, formats, and a production calendar covering ninety days.
  6. 06Identity & designType, colour, and layout rules applied to every template we ship.
  7. 07Production & publishingAssets made, scheduled, and shipped against the calendar.
  8. 08MeasurementA monthly scorecard of three agreed numbers, reviewed with you live.

After Ground Work

The ninety-day plan, with hard exit gates

Days 1–30

Foundation

Ground Work closes, strategy is signed off, and the first thirty days of content are produced.

Exit gate: strategy signed off and the first month of content shipped.

Days 31–60

Distribution

Publishing runs on calendar and paid campaigns go live against the research.

Exit gate: cost per result inside the band agreed at kickoff.

Days 61–90

Optimisation

We cut the weakest third of the output and double down on what the numbers reward.

Exit gate: the scorecard shows the trajectory agreed in writing.

If a gate is not cleared, we do not start the next phase. The work is repeated at our cost, and the ninety-day clock restarts from that gate. You are never billed for a phase we failed to earn.
